Player Bio
After just one season in the Club’s Academy, Jack Farrimond has impressed enough to join the senior squad for pre-season training ahead of the 2024 Super League title defence campaign.
A stand-out for Lancashire in their academy Origin win over Yorkshire in 2023, the goal-kicking half was also called up to England’s Academy squad under Head Coach Paul Anderson ahead of their fixture against France in July – although missed out on the match day team.
Farrimond was named the 2023 academy player of the year – winning the Edwards-Johnson Memorial trophy and has impressed Head Coach Matt Peet, adding depth to his playmaker options that includes Harry Smith, Jai Field and Bevan French.
A breakthrough season saw Farrimond score 11 tries and 71 goals in 12 starts for the Academy side, he was also a regular name on the Reserves team sheet as they went on to win the 2023 Reserves Grand Final.
